## Delving into the Shape

Before we explore the tech elements, let’s clarify the shape being discussed. The depiction of a shape akin to a square but featuring uneven sides could suggest a few options. The most frequent contenders include:

– **Rhomboid**: A four-sided figure (quadrilateral) with opposite sides parallel, while adjacent sides have differing lengths, akin to a distorted rectangle.
– **Rhombus**: A variety of parallelogram characterized by equal-length sides, albeit with angles that aren’t right angles, resulting in a diamond-like form.
– **Trapezium**: In certain locales, this term applies to a quadrilateral bearing at least one set of parallel sides, but it can also denote any four-sided shape that doesn’t conform to traditional quadrilateral classifications.

The question’s ambiguity mirrors the intricacies of geometry, making it an ideal context for illustrating how technology can enhance learning.

## ChatGPT via Siri: A Cutting-Edge Experience

The amalgamation of ChatGPT and Siri marks a pioneering chapter in voice-driven technology. Nonetheless, the experience can be inconsistent. When the dad requested Siri to consult ChatGPT, the answers varied considerably based on the device utilized.

On the iPad, Siri misread the request, suggesting actions irrelevant to the inquiry. On the iPhone, the assistant asked the user to share a screenshot of the current screen, indicating a misinterpretation of the question’s purpose. This variability prompts reflections on the ability of AI to accurately comprehend user queries.

Although Siri’s replies might not consistently meet expectations, they reveal an underlying effort to offer context-aware support. The assistant appears to interpret the inquiry as a request for information about a shape visible on the screen, rather than a broader question.

## A Direct Inquiry with Siri

To delve deeper, the father also asked the same question directly to Siri, omitting ChatGPT. The response was surprisingly precise, identifying “rhomboid” as a viable answer. This exercise illustrated that while Siri might not possess the advanced conversational skills of ChatGPT, it can still dispense pertinent information due to its coding and database.
